Robot Engineer: Robot engineers design, develop, and maintain robotic systems for a variety of applications. With the increasing demand for robotics in industries like manufacturing, healthcare, and logistics, robot engineer job opportunities are on the rise. 2. Robot Technician: Robot technicians install, operate, and repair robotic systems. They work closely with engineers to ensure optimal performance and troubleshoot issues. As robotic technology advances, the need for skilled technicians will continue to grow. 3. Robotics Software Developer: Robotics software developers create and maintain the software that powers robotic systems. They are responsible for programming robots, integrating sensors, and developing user interfaces. As robotic systems become more complex, so does the need for experienced software developers. 4. Robotics Project Manager: Robotics project managers oversee the planning, execution, and delivery of robotic projects. They coordinate teams, manage budgets, and ensure that projects meet client objectives. Demand for skilled project managers with a background in robotics is expected to increase as the industry expands. 5. Robotics Sales Engineer: Robotics sales engineers work closely with clients to identify their needs and recommend robotic solutions. They must have a deep understanding of robotics technology and be able to communicate its benefits effectively. As more businesses adopt robotic systems, the demand for sales engineers with robotics expertise will grow.
